> >> It seems that pdt_4.f03 will fail with the above patch because
> >> it explicitly tests for this error message.  That's the only
> >> failure in the testsuite.  For the record, F2003, page 48,
> >>
> >>     R435 type-param-def-stmt  is INTEGER [ kind-selector ] , ...
> >>
> >>     Each type parameter is itself of type integer.  If its kind selector
> >>     is omitted, the kind type parameter is default integer.
> >>
> >> Now that I think about and look, there is a nearby similar gcc_error()
> >> for KIND.  This should be removed too.
